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754652AbaLWDS3 (ORCPT ); Mon, 22 Dec 2014 22:18:29 -0500 Received: from mailout1.samsung.com ([203.254.224.24]:33717 "EHLO mailout1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754521AbaLWDSW (ORCPT ); Mon, 22 Dec 2014 22:18:22 -0500 X-AuditID: cbfee68e-f79b46d000002b74-56-5498defbd6ca From: Chanwoo Choi To: myungjoo.ham@samsung.com Cc: kgene.kim@samsung.com, kyungmin.park@samsung.com, rafael.j.wysocki@intel.com, mark.rutland@arm.com, a.kesavan@samsung.com, tomasz.figa@gmail.com, k.kozlowski@samsung.com, cw00.choi@samsung.com, inki.dae@samsung.com, linux-pm@vger.kernel.org, linux-kernel@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-samsung-soc@vger.kernel.org Subject: [PATCHv5 5/9] ARM: dts: Add PPMU dt node for Exynos3250 SoC Date: Tue, 23 Dec 2014 12:18:13 +0900 Message-id: <1419304697-14789-6-git-send-email-cw00.choi@samsung.com> X-Mailer: git-send-email 1.8.5.5 In-reply-to: <1419304697-14789-1-git-send-email-cw00.choi@samsung.com> References: <1419304697-14789-1-git-send-email-cw00.choi@samsung.com> X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FupgkeLIzCtJLcpLzFFi42JZI2JSrPv73owQg6W/zS0er1nMZHH9y3NW i/lHzrFaTLo/gcXi9QtDi94FV9kszja9YbfY9Pgaq8XlXXPYLD73HmG0mHF+H5PF0usXmSxu N65gs3i84i27xapdfxgd+D3WzFvD6LFz1l12j8V7XjJ5bF5S79G3ZRWjx+dNcgFsUVw2Kak5 mWWpRfp2CVwZH3bNYSp4IVbx68RrpgbGF4JdjJwcEgImElcaZ7BB2GISF+6tB7K5OIQEljJK HP0wiR2mqP/NGSaIxCJGialTXrFDOE1MEn8PfWUCqWIT0JLY/+IG2CgRARmJqxu3s4AUMQs0 Mkt8WfYfrEhYwEWiYektZhCbRUBV4t3tFrAGXgFXib7Wd1DrFCSWLZ/JCmJzCrhJ/Jn3FMwW AqqZ2HEd7AwJgVvsEt/332KEGCQg8W3yIaBtHEAJWYlNB5gh5khKHFxxg2UCo/ACRoZVjKKp BckFxUnpRUZ6xYm5xaV56XrJ+bmbGIERdPrfs74djDcPWB9iFOBgVOLh/XluRogQa2JZcWXu IUZToA0TmaVEk/OBcZpXEm9obGZkYWpiamxkbmmmJM6bIPUzWEggPbEkNTs1tSC1KL6oNCe1 +BAjEwenVANj786SMFNvv0eZKp0cJQ7fmtjnbdfcuMQm+MG1z18DJpyL1SziPS/UnD5FSnGD 6bTqiIvzXjVK5T3YwDTHfLv+zedX3aJ67sh4Lg47dtXr7OfGmLPblrJum7COh+Os7M/3Ff2y N6Xefg/aGHJu1dMcK9lj0Wcmzlib1S76eKHB1xdzsvjdLu0IUmIpzkg01GIuKk4EAD2g5z6b AgAA X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FrrEIsWRmVeSWpSXmKPExsVy+t9jAd3f92aEGKx6qWfxeM1iJovrX56z Wsw/co7VYtL9CSwWr18YWvQuuMpmcbbpDbvFpsfXWC0u75rDZvG59wijxYzz+5gsll6/yGRx u3EFm8XjFW/ZLVbt+sPowO+xZt4aRo+ds+6yeyze85LJY/OSeo++LasYPT5vkgtgi2pgtMlI TUxJLVJIzUvOT8nMS7dV8g6Od443NTMw1DW0tDBXUshLzE21VXLxCdB1y8wBOllJoSwxpxQo FJBYXKykb4dpQmiIm64FTGOErm9IEFyPkQEaSFjDmPFh1xymghdiFb9OvGZqYHwh2MXIySEh YCLR/+YME4QtJnHh3nq2LkYuDiGBRYwSU6e8Yodwmpgk/h76ClbFJqAlsf/FDTYQW0RARuLq xu0sIEXMAo3MEl+W/QcrEhZwkWhYeosZxGYRUJV4d7sFrIFXwFWir/UdO8Q6BYlly2eygtic Am4Sf+Y9BbOFgGomdlxnmsDIu4CRYRWjaGpBckFxUnqukV5xYm5xaV66XnJ+7iZGcHw+k97B uKrB4hCjAAejEg/vgjMzQoRYE8uKK3MPMUpwMCuJ8Kq3AoV4UxIrq1KL8uOLSnNSiw8xmgJd NZFZSjQ5H5g68kriDY1NzIwsjcwNLYyMzZXEeZXs20KEBNITS1KzU1MLUotg+pg4OKUaGKfo u1ouLWPvVg+3fPvBa2pDqh/jVddK6R3cexRmzIyxM2ezfnLy5e/djVYSa11c5asf3nd8Inih l+Gi23Jnhhd7LnCyJ6g++zpxr9IM7tCHZ0Q2/gu+2LdPlcmVvz39lcz7SxM1rLjZr/znXzRv p0De/59y4XvUHPlsEmb9u35l+ZHTM1+vv63EUpyRaKjFXFScCAA0U+Pm5QIAAA== DLP-Filter: Pass X-MTR: 20000000000000000@CPGS X-CFilter-Loop: Reflected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org This patch add PPMU (Platform Performance Monitoring Unit) dt node to estimate the utilization of each IP in Exynos SoC throught DEVFREQ Event subsystem. This patch adds following PPMU dt nodes: - PPMU_DMC0 0x106a0000 - PPMU_DMC1 0x106b0000 - PPMU_RIGHTBUS 0x112A0000 - PPMU_LEFTBUS 0x116A0000 - PPMU_CAMIF 0x11AC0000 - PPMU_LCD0 0x11E40000 - PPMU_FSYS 0x12630000 - PPMU_3D 0x13220000 - PPMU_MFC 0x13660000 - PPMU_CPU 0x106c0000 Cc: Kukjin Kim Signed-off-by: Chanwoo Choi Acked-by: Kyungmin Park --- arch/arm/boot/dts/exynos3250.dtsi | 72 +++++++++++++++++++++++++++++++++++++++ 1 file changed, 72 insertions(+) diff --git a/arch/arm/boot/dts/exynos3250.dtsi b/arch/arm/boot/dts/exynos3250.dtsi index c743f60..f0322f2 100644 --- a/arch/arm/boot/dts/exynos3250.dtsi +++ b/arch/arm/boot/dts/exynos3250.dtsi @@ -529,6 +529,78 @@ compatible = "arm,cortex-a7-pmu"; interrupts = <0 18 0>, <0 19 0>; }; + + ppmu_dmc0: ppmu_dmc0@106a0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x106a0000 0x2000>; + status = "disabled"; + }; + + ppmu_dmc1: ppmu_dmc1@106b0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x106b0000 0x2000>; + status = "disabled"; + }; + + ppmu_cpu: ppmu_cpu@106c0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x106c0000 0x2000>; + status = "disabled"; + }; + + ppmu_rightbus: ppmu_rightbus@112a0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x112a0000 0x2000>; + clocks = <&cmu CLK_PPMURIGHT>; + clock-names = "ppmu"; + status = "disabled"; + }; + + ppmu_leftbus: ppmu_leftbus0@116a0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x116a0000 0x2000>; + clocks = <&cmu CLK_PPMULEFT>; + clock-names = "ppmu"; + status = "disabled"; + }; + + ppmu_camif: ppmu_camif@11ac0000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x11ac0000 0x2000>; + clocks = <&cmu CLK_PPMUCAMIF>; + clock-names = "ppmu"; + status = "disabled"; + }; + + ppmu_lcd0: ppmu_lcd0@11e40000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x11e40000 0x2000>; + clocks = <&cmu CLK_PPMULCD0>; + clock-names = "ppmu"; + status = "disabled"; + }; + + ppmu_fsys: ppmu_fsys@12630000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x12630000 0x2000>; + status = "disabled"; + }; + + ppmu_g3d: ppmu_g3d@13220000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x13220000 0x2000>; + clocks = <&cmu CLK_PPMUG3D>; + clock-names = "ppmu"; + status = "disabled"; + }; + + ppmu_mfc: ppmu_mfc@13660000 { + compatible = "samsung,exynos-ppmu"; + reg = <0x13660000 0x2000>; + clocks = <&cmu CLK_PPMUMFC_L>; + clock-names = "ppmu"; + status = "disabled"; + }; }; }; -- 1.8.5.5 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/